Kenneth Branagh directs Disney's 2015, live-action take on the classic fairy tale CINDERELLA, starring Lily James as the put-upon young women forced to endure a life of labor at the hands of her stepmother (Cate Blanchett) after her father dies unexpectedly. Forced to do every menial chore imaginable, Ella maintains her good spirits and eventually strikes up a friendship with a stranger in the woods who turns out to be the prince. When the royal court holds a gala ball, Cinderella wants nothing more to attend, and although her stepmother won't allow it, she gets help from a surprising source. Also stars Helena Bonham Carter, Richard Madden, Stellan Skarsgard, and Derek Jacobi.
